As the title says, i'm looking for a name of the game i'm about to describe.
It was an animated game about planning robbery. First stage was the "plan" section, where your minion gets orders, and executes a simulation of what will happen. Once you're ready you can launch the actual mission where you're just an observer.
You could buy / hire better cars to be able to loot more. You could hire right hands, to steal faster and more (i believe that there was a time limit also) but they had to receive a share in order to cooperate. You also had a bunch of tools to open, disarm and disable stuff.
The first mission was : robbing a gas station, with just a feeble old guard patrolling in front of it, and checking if the doors are locked every now and then. You arrived in a small, yellow beetle VW.
